Headlamp High/Low-Beam Changer
To change the headlamps
from low beam to high or
high to low, push the turn
signal lever all the way
forward.

Fog Lamps (Option)
Use the fog lamps for better vision in foggy or misty
conditions. Your parking lamps or low
-beam headlamps
must be on or the fog lamps wont work.

Interior Lamps
Instrument Panel Brightness Control
This knob controls the
brightness of the instrument
panel lights when the
headlamps or parking lamps
are on.

2-59 Convenience Net (Option)
Your vehicle may have a convenience net. You will see
it on the back wall of the rear area of the vehicle.
Put small loads, like grocery bags, in the net.
